
6 batches of my gingerbread recipe…

4 batches or 4 kg of royal icing…

and goodness knows how much candy later…

is what it took to make the 7 simple and whimsical gingerbread houses & gingerbread dollhouse facade I had planned to make this year.

I’m so happy I just managed to get them all done!

They’re why I haven’t posted in a while, but I wouldn’t have managed to even make them as fast as I did without my new, 7-quart bowl-lift KitchenAid mixer.

Sigh. It is a thing of beauty.

Not only is it pretty to look at, it’s pretty powerful too. It had no problem mixing the 6 batches of gingerbread I mentioned earlier. Amount-wise, with this mixer, I only had to make the dough twice! (3 batches at a time). For the royal icing, I only had to make 2 double-batches and still have leftover icing which I’ll use for decorated cookies.
